BMI View: Czech politics remains in stasis, as the two main parties begin negotiations on forming a government for the second time. An agreement would enable the swift appointment of a new cabinet, though the vastly divergent ideologies of the leftist and rightist parties would leave any alliance vulnerable to bickering and inherently unstable. Early elections therefore continue to be the most sustainable solution to the current stalemate.
